Position Summary

As an Aquatics Lifeguard, you must be safety minded and customer service oriented. You will work in a fast-paced environment and will help to oversee state-of-the-art recreational and lap pools, both indoor and out. You will monitor the pool deck and maintain safety on water slides. You will help with aquatics events, such as "Dive in Movies" & " Poolapalooza."

Job Duties and Responsibilities

  • Greets and interacts with Members
  • Rescues swimmers in danger of drowning and administers first aid
  • Ensures swimmers are aware of potentially dangerous swim areas and activities
  • Keeps the pool area clean and orderly to ensure the safety of the Members ​

Position Requirements

  • Working towards a High School Diploma or GED
  • StarGuard Elite Lifeguard, BLS CPR, and First Aid Certified (or bridge to StarGuard when current certification expires or within 1 st year, whichever is first)
  • Ability to work in a stationary position and move about the club for prolonged periods of time
  • Ability to communicate and exchange information with guests who have inquiries about Life Time products and services
  • Ability to swim 300 yards/meters without stopping
  • Ability to tread water for 1 minute
  • Ability to swim, retrieve a 10 lb diving brick from the bottom of the pool and swim the brick to the top without stopping
  • Ability to routinely bend to raise more than 20 lbs ​

​ Preferred Requirements

  • 6 months of customer service experience

Pay

This is an hourly position with wages starting at $16.00 and pays up to $19.00, based on experience and qualifications.
